Introduction: The Modern Slot Industry and Player Engagement

Over the past decade, the online casino industry has undergone a profound transformation driven by technological innovation, player preferences, and competitive differentiation. Central to this evolution is the increasing integration of gamification elements—such as skill-based tasks, narrative-driven features, and collectible mechanics—which serve to deepen user engagement and enhance retention. Among these, gem collection systems have emerged as a prominent feature, exemplifying how contemporary slot titles leverage rewarding visual motifs and strategic layers to captivate diverse audiences.

The Significance of Gears and Gems in Slot Design

Gems traditionally represent one of the most visually appealing symbols within slot games, encapsulating themes of treasure, mystery, and adventure. Modern developers have shifted from simple symbol mechanics to sophisticated collection systems, where players accumulate specific gem types through gameplay, unlocking bonus rounds, jackpots, or progression tiers. This approach aligns with increasing player demand for immersive, interactive experiences that go beyond traditional payout cycles.
